Melanie Courtright is an accomplished leader and strategist with 30 years of experience shaping the future of the insights and analytics industry. As Chief Strategy Officer at Sago, she leads enterprise-wide strategic initiatives focused on growth, innovation, and the advancement of research excellence.
Before joining Sago, Melanie served as Chief Executive Officer of the Insights Association, where she guided the U.S. insights and analytics community through a period of significant transformation—strengthening quality standards, championing data ethics, and advocating for the responsible use of emerging technologies.
Throughout her career, Melanie has been a trusted voice on topics including data integrity, methodological rigor, and the evolving relationship between technology and human understanding. She remains dedicated to ensuring that insights continue to empower organizations to make smarter, more ethical, and impactful decisions.
